Concrete foundation removal involves the careful demolition and extraction of existing concrete structures that form the base of a building or other structure. This process typically includes breaking up the old concrete, removing debris, and preparing the site for new construction or repairs. Skilled contractors use specialized equipment to ensure the removal is efficient and minimizes impact on the surrounding property. Proper removal is essential when the existing foundation has become compromised or no longer meets the structural needs of the property.

This service helps address a variety of problems related to aging, damaged, or improperly constructed foundations. Cracks, shifting, or sinking of the foundation can lead to uneven floors, wall cracks, and other structural issues that threaten the safety and stability of a property. In some cases, foundation removal is necessary to replace an outdated or faulty base with a stronger, more stable foundation. Removing damaged concrete also allows for inspections and repairs to underlying soil or footing problems, helping to prevent future issues.

The overview below groups typical Concrete Foundation Removal proj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Sanford, NC.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- For minor concrete foundation removal projects, local contractors typically charge between $250 and $600. Many routine jobs fall within this range, covering small sections or localized repairs. Larger, more complex jobs can exceed this amount but are less common.

Partial Removal - Removing a portion of a foundation usually costs between $1,000 and $3,000. This range applies to projects involving moderate sections of foundation, with most projects landing in the middle of this spectrum. Larger or more detailed partial removals may push costs higher.

Full Foundation Replacement - Complete removal and replacement of a foundation generally costs between $10,000 and $30,000. Many full replacements fall into this range, though highly complex or larger structures can reach $50,000+ in some cases.

Complex or Custom Projects - Highly detailed or custom foundation removal jobs can vary widely, often exceeding $30,000. These projects are less common and typically involve unique site conditions or extensive structural work, requiring specialized local service providers.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is involved in concrete foundation removal? Concrete foundation removal typically includes breaking up and removing existing concrete, excavation of the site, and proper disposal of debris. Local contractors can handle these steps to prepare a site for new construction or repair.

Why might someone need to remove a concrete foundation? Foundation removal may be necessary due to structural issues, damage from settling or water infiltration, or to make way for remodeling or new construction projects. Local service providers can assess and recommend appropriate solutions.

Are there different methods for removing concrete foundations? Yes, methods can vary from hydraulic breaking to jackhammering, depending on the size and condition of the foundation. Local contractors can determine the best approach for each project.

What safety precautions are involved in foundation removal? Proper safety measures include using protective gear, controlling dust and debris, and ensuring the stability of surrounding structures. Experienced local pros follow safety protocols during the removal process.

How do local contractors prepare a site after foundation removal? Preparation typically involves grading, cleaning debris, and possibly installing new drainage or footing systems, depending on the project scope. Service providers can handle these post-removal tasks to ready the site for future use.
